Bill Viola
Bill Viola is a video art pioneer who has pursued the possibilities of the medium for more than 35 years. This exhibition commemorates Viola's winning of the Praemium Imperiale, a global arts prize awarded annually by the Japan Art Association, in the painting category.

On display are 7 works created between 2001 and 2008 that feature Viola's trademark sense of drama and fantasy, as well as themes of life, death, rebirth and human emotion.
